From SP 19 on XI 3.0 and SP 10 on PI 7.0, a File - RFC - File ( Asynch - Synch ) scenario can be done without a BPM.

Steps:

Integration Repository

The Integration Repository will be similar to any Synchronous Scenario ( say HTTP - RFC ) . 1 Outbound Synch message Interface and 1 Inbound Synch Message Interface.

Integration Directory

This is where a few differences lie, so let me take some time.

1. The Receiver Determination , Interface Determination will be the same as in HTTP - RFC synch scenario. Create the Sender File Adapter, Receiver RFC Adapter and Receiver File Adapter.

2. Sender Agreement will be for the Sender File Adapter. Sender Agreement uses the Synch Outbound Message Interface.

3. Receiver Agreement will be for the Receiver RFC adapter. Receievr Agreement will use the RFC as thge Inbound Message Interface.

4. We need to add a few modules in the Sender File Adapter.

Go to the Modules Tab of the Sender File Adater, and add the following modules in the same sequence,

Number - ModuleName - Type - ModuleKey

1- AF_Modules/RequestResponseBean - Local Enterprise Bean - 1

2- CallSapAdapter-Local Enterprise Bean - 2

3-AF_Modules/ResponseOnewayBean-3

Parameters

ModuleKey - ParameterName - ParameterValue

1 - passThrough - true

3-receiverChannel - Receiver File Adapter Name

3-receiverService - Receiver Business Service/ System

With this configuration, you can now handle the requirement without a BPM
